在互联网日益普及的今天,越来越多的企业和用户开始选择租用国外服务器来部署自己的网站、应用或进行数据存储。在实际使用过程中,很多人遇到了一个共同的问题:速度慢。那么,当租用了国外服务器后,出现速度慢的情况时应该怎么办呢?这背后又有哪些影响因素呢?接下来我们就一起来了解一下。
一、解决办法
1. 优化网站代码
对于大多数网站而言,页面加载速度是由前端代码决定的。我们可以通过对HTML、CSS、JavaScript等前端代码进行压缩、合并、精简等操作,减少文件大小和请求数量,从而提高页面的响应速度。还可以利用浏览器缓存技术,让用户的浏览器保存一些静态资源(如图片、样式表等),下次访问时可以直接从本地读取,而不需要再次请求服务器。
2. 使用CDN加速服务
CDN即内容分发网络,它将源站的内容分发至全国所有的节点,用户可以就近获取所需内容,降低网络拥塞的可能性,提高用户访问的响应速度和成功率。目前市面上有很多知名的CDN服务商可供选择,例如阿里云CDN、腾讯云CDN、网宿科技等。它们都提供了丰富的功能和服务,能够满足不同类型网站的需求。
3. 升级服务器配置
如果经过上述优化后仍然存在速度问题,那可能是因为当前所租用的服务器硬件性能不足。我们可以考虑升级服务器的CPU、内存、硬盘等硬件配置,以提升其处理能力。也可以尝试更换到更高带宽或者更低延迟的线路,改善网络传输效率。
二、影响因素
1. 网络环境
网络环境是影响服务器速度的重要因素之一。由于地理距离的存在,不同地区之间的网络连接质量会有所差异。越靠近机房所在的地理位置,网络延迟越低,传输速度也就越快。国际出口带宽也是一个不容忽视的因素。国内与国外之间的网络通信需要通过特定的通道完成,如果这条通道不够宽裕,就会导致数据包丢失或重传,进而影响到最终的访问效果。
2. 服务器负载
当多台虚拟主机共享同一台物理服务器时,它们之间会相互争夺资源。一旦某一台虚拟主机占用过多的CPU、内存或磁盘I/O资源,就会影响到其他虚拟主机的正常运行。在选择服务器时,除了关注其硬件参数外,还应留意服务商提供的性能承诺以及是否有限流措施。
3. 操作系统和软件版本
不同的操作系统和软件版本对性能有着不同程度的影响。例如,某些老旧的操作系统可能存在安全漏洞或兼容性问题;而未经及时更新的应用程序也可能会因为内部逻辑缺陷而导致效率低下。定期检查并更新服务器上的操作系统和应用程序是非常必要的。
租用国外服务器出现速度慢的问题并不是无解的。只要我们采取合理的解决方案,并深入了解背后的影响因素,就能够有效提升服务器的整体性能,为用户提供更好的服务体验。